fortune -m "I will be finished tomorrow" fortunes2

%% (fortunes2)

A manager asked a programmer how long it would take him to
finish the program on which he was working. "I will be finished
tomorrow," the programmer promptly replied.

"I think you are being unrealistic," said the manager.
"Truthfully, how long will it take?"

The programmer thought for a moment. "I have some features that
I wish to add. This will take at least two weeks," he finally said.

"Even that is too much to expect," insisted the manager, "I will
be satisfied if you simply tell me when the program is complete."

The programmer agreed to this.

Several years slated, the manager retired. On the way to his
retirement lunch, he discovered the programmer asleep at his terminal.
He had been programming all night.

-- Geoffrey James, "The Tao of Programming"
